SUMMARY:Red Barn Farm Family Day
DESCRIPTION:On one of the most beautiful days of the year\, over 500 members of the Down Syndrome Guild of Greater Kansas City gathered at the Red Barn Farm in Weston\, Missouri. A day of fun was awaiting them at the farm\, located just north of the city. This family event marks the first collaboration between the DSG-KC and the Pujols Family Foundation. \nAs the families arrived\, a warm breeze was blowing through the orchard behind the farm house on this pleasant September afternoon. The farm is open spring through fall\, allowing visitors the chance to experience the farm through the changing seasons. The families were greeted by multiple barns\, a farm house\, thousands of pumpkins\, a very large orchard and an array of family-friendly farm animals. The relaxing country lifestyle was on display as parents and their children were able to step away from the city for an afternoon. \nAfter enjoying a nice lunch\, it was time to experience all the different activities the farm had to offer. Lines were formed for not only the inflatable obstacle course but also for family hayrides. Large piles of pumpkins were stacked around the property allowing for families to capture photos that were perfect enough for a Christmas card. The kids also had the opportunity to interact with the tame goats and feed them a snack. One of the unique attractions of the farm was the chance for each child to ride on a pony. Although some might have a slight fear at first\, that quickly turned into big smiles and laughter as the pony took its first steps. \nThe culmination of a perfect day came as everyone had the opportunity to participate in the watermelon eating contest. The contest was exciting for the spectators as well as the participants. Each participant dug in without using their hands\, completely disregarding common table manners. This part of the competition made it fun and even more challenging. Hundreds of photos were taken of the red stained faces with watermelon juice dripping from their chins. The best part of the competition was the laughter and smiles from everyone. \nThe Pujols Family Foundation is proud to have partnered with the Down Syndrome Guild of Kansas City on such a successful event. The hundreds of families in attendance were a joy to meet. We are excited for the additional programs and events that we will be a part of as the Foundation’s presence continues in Kansas City.
